Debris Removal Service in Madison, WI
Debris removal services provide homeowners with a convenient solution for clearing unwanted materials from their properties. This service typically covers a wide range of projects, including clearing yard waste, construction debris, fallen branches, old furniture, and other unwanted items that accumulate over time. Property owners often seek debris removal to maintain a tidy appearance, prepare for landscaping, or make space after renovation projects, ensuring their outdoor and indoor areas are safe and accessible.
Before requesting debris removal, property owners usually want to understand what types of materials can be handled, the scope of the service, and any preparation needed on their part. It’s helpful to know if the service includes hauling away large or heavy items, disposal methods, and whether there are any restrictions on certain materials. Clarifying these details can ensure the process goes smoothly and that the project meets specific cleanup needs.

Common Debris Removal Service Jobs
Yard debris removal - clearing fallen leaves, branches, and yard waste to maintain a tidy outdoor space.
Construction debris removal - removing leftover materials and waste from remodeling or building projects.
Storm debris cleanup - clearing trees, branches, and other storm-related debris after severe weather events.
Bulk trash collection - disposing of large items like furniture, appliances, or yard equipment.
Hauling away clutter - removing accumulated clutter and unwanted items from residential properties.
Spring cleaning debris removal - clearing out accumulated debris to prepare for seasonal outdoor activities.
Debris Removal Service Questions
What types of debris removal services are available? Services include clearing yard waste, construction debris, fallen branches, and household clutter from residential and commercial properties.
How can debris removal improve property safety? Removing debris reduces tripping hazards, prevents pest infestations, and helps maintain a clean, hazard-free environment.
Is debris removal suitable for large or heavy items? Yes, services can handle bulky items like furniture, construction materials, and large tree branches efficiently.
What should property owners consider before scheduling debris removal? It's important to identify the types and amounts of debris to ensure proper disposal methods are used.
